要制作一个微信小程序,可以按照以下步骤进行:1. 注册微信小程序账号:首先需要在微信公众平台上注册一个小程序账号,以获取小程序的开发权限和相关资源。 ,2. 准备开发环境:注册域名,租用云服务器,本地安装开发工具,确保可以进行小程序的开发和调试。3. 开始编码:使用微信开发者工具编写代码,上传代码到云端进行审核。
随着移动互联网的普及,微信小程序已经成为了人们日常生活中不可或缺的一部分,无论是购物、出行、娱乐还是学习,微信小程序都为我们提供了便捷的服务,如何自己制定一个微信小程序呢?本文将从以下几个方面为您详细介绍:需求分析、设计、开发、测试、发布和运营。
需求分析
在开始制作微信小程序之前,首先要明确自己的需求,这个过程包括以下几个方面:
1、确定目标用户群体:你需要了解你的目标用户是谁,他们的需求是什么,以及他们在使用微信小程序时可能遇到的问题。
2、分析竞争对手:查看市场上已有的同类小程序,了解它们的功能、优缺点以及用户评价,从而为自己的产品找到一个定位。
3、设定功能模块:根据自己的需求和竞争对手的情况,确定小程序的功能模块,功能模块可以分为核心功能和辅助功能两类,核心功能是小程序的核心业务,如购物、预约等;辅助功能则是为用户提供更好的体验,如优惠券、会员积分等。
4、设计界面和交互:根据功能模块,设计小程序的界面布局和交互逻辑,界面设计要简洁明了,易于用户操作;交互设计要符合用户的使用习惯,提高用户体验。
设计
在完成需求分析之后,接下来就是进行设计阶段,设计阶段主要包括以下几个方面:
1、UI设计:负责小程序的整体视觉风格和页面设计,需要考虑到不同设备尺寸的适配,确保在各种设备上都能正常显示,还要关注色彩搭配、图标设计等方面,使小程序具有较高的美观度。
2、交互设计:负责小程序的操作流程和交互细节,需要考虑到用户的操作习惯,设计出简单易用的交互方式,还要关注异常情况的处理,确保在出现问题时能够给出合理的提示。
3、原型设计:根据UI设计和交互设计的结果,制作小程序的原型图,原型图可以帮助团队成员更好地理解产品的功能和流程,便于后期的开发和调整。
开发
在完成设计之后,接下来就是进行开发阶段,开发阶段主要包括以下几个方面:
1、技术选型:根据项目需求和团队技能,选择合适的开发工具和技术栈,常用的开发工具有微信开发者工具、Xcode等;常用的技术栈有JavaScript、WXML、WXSS、Canvas等。
2、代码编写:根据原型图和需求文档,编写小程序的前端代码,前端代码主要实现了页面的结构和样式,以及与后端的数据交互,需要注意的是,要保证代码的可维护性和可读性,便于后期的调试和优化。
3、接口开发:根据业务需求,开发相应的接口,接口可以分为前后端接口和内部接口,前后端接口用于实现数据的传输和共享;内部接口用于实现小程序内部的功能调用,需要注意的是,要保证接口的安全性和稳定性。
测试
在完成开发之后,接下来就是进行测试阶段,测试阶段主要包括以下几个方面:
1、单元测试:对小程序的各个功能模块进行单元测试,确保每个模块都能正常工作,单元测试可以使用自动化测试工具如Jest、Mocha等进行辅助。
2、集成测试:对小程序的所有模块进行集成测试,确保各个模块之间的协同工作正常,集成测试可以使用微信开发者工具提供的模拟器进行模拟测试。
3、性能测试:对小程序进行性能测试,确保其在各种网络环境下都能保证良好的运行效果,性能测试可以使用腾讯云的压测服务进行辅助。
4、用户验收测试:邀请部分用户体验小程序,收集他们的反馈意见,以便对小程序进行优化和调整,用户验收测试可以通过问卷调查、访谈等方式进行。
发布和运营
在完成测试之后,接下来就是发布和运营阶段,发布和运营阶段主要包括以下几个方面:
1、提交审核:将小程序提交给微信官方进行审核,在提交审核时,需要提供相关的资料和资质证明,以便顺利通过审核。
2、上线发布:审核通过后,即可将小程序上线发布,上线发布前,需要对小程序进行最后的优化和完善。
3、运营推广:在小程序上线后,需要通过各种渠道对其进行运营推广,提高小程序的知名度和用户量,运营推广的方法有很多,如广告投放、社交媒体营销、内容营销等。
4、数据分析:通过收集用户数据和行为数据,对小程序的使用情况进行分析,以便对产品进行优化和迭代,数据分析可以使用腾讯云的数据统计服务进行辅助。
随着微信小程序的流行,越来越多的人想要自己制定微信小程序,如何自己制定微信小程序呢?下面,我们将为您详细介绍。
了解微信小程序
您需要了解微信小程序的基本概念和用途,微信小程序是一种基于微信平台的轻量级应用程序,具有便捷、高效、社交等特点,它们可以用于提供特定服务、展示产品、分享内容等,也可以作为社交媒体平台的一部分。
确定目标和需求
在决定自己制定微信小程序之前,您需要明确自己的目标和需求,您是想通过小程序提供某种服务、展示产品,还是分享自己的兴趣爱好?或者,您是想通过小程序扩大自己的品牌影响力?明确目标和需求后,您就可以更有针对性地制定小程序的内容和功能。
规划小程序的整体结构
在规划小程序的整体结构时,您需要考虑以下几个方面:
1、小程序的界面设计:包括颜色、字体、图片等元素,需要符合品牌形象和用户体验需求。
2、小程序的功能模块:包括首页、产品展示、服务介绍、用户评价等模块,需要满足用户的基本需求。
3、小程序的交互设计:包括用户与小程序之间的交互、小程序内部各个模块之间的交互等,需要保证用户体验的流畅性和便捷性。
设计小程序的界面和交互
在规划好小程序的整体结构后,您就可以开始设计小程序的界面和交互了,这包括选择适合品牌形象的界面风格、设计用户友好的交互流程等,您还需要考虑如何在小程序中有效地展示产品、服务等信息,以及如何处理用户评价等交互信息。
开发小程序的功能模块
在界面和交互设计完成后,您就可以开始开发小程序的功能模块了,这包括实现产品展示、服务介绍、用户评价等模块的功能,在开发过程中,您可能需要使用到微信开发者工具等开发工具,并参考微信小程序的官方文档和社区资源。
测试和优化小程序
在开发完小程序后,您需要进行测试和优化工作,这包括检查小程序的功能是否正常、界面是否美观、交互是否流畅等,您还需要根据用户的反馈和数据进行优化和改进工作,以提高用户体验和品牌价值。
发布和推广小程序
最后一步是发布和推广小程序,您可以通过微信公众账号等平台发布小程序,并通过社交媒体、广告投放等方式进行推广,在推广过程中,您需要关注用户反馈和数据表现,以便不断优化和改进小程序。
自己制定微信小程序需要一定的时间和努力,但是只要您明确目标和需求、规划好整体结构、设计好界面和交互、开发好功能模块,并进行测试和优化工作,最终一定能够成功发布一个优秀的小程序。